Yesterday was spent sailing upwind in squally conditions trying to make the best of the wind shifts. Despite the crew working very hard we didn't manage to cover the same distance as LMAX Exchange and ClipperTelemed+ and after over 3000NM of racing we approached Rockall crossing tacks with three boats within 100 metres.

Rockall was impressive and a much bigger rock than I imagined. We skirted the side of the exclusion zone before hoisting our spinnaker and setting off downwind towards Rathlin Island. We hope that the wind holds. Currently we are just in first and with a bit of a blow we'll be able to open up the gap and have enough power to negotiate the Traffic Separation Scheme and strong tides at Rathlin Island.
